WebMay 20, 2024 · This is called an inclusive or. If a person is asked whether they would like a Coke or a Pepsi, they are expected to choose between the two options. This is an exclusive or: "both" is not an acceptable case. In logic, we use inclusive or statements The p or q proposition is only false if both component propositions p and q are false. For example, the use of the word or in "A triangle can be defined as a polygon with … WebJul 7, 2024 · Greatest common divisors are also called highest common factors. It should be clear that gcd (a, b) must be positive. Example 5.4.1. The common divisors of 24 and 42 are ± 1, ± 2, ± 3, and ± 6. Among them, 6 is the largest. Therefore, gcd (24, 42) = 6.
